Design features and technical characteristics
The technical basis of most refrigerators Pozis is a sealed low-pressure piston compressor. It works on the principle of compressing gaseous refrigerant and pumping it through the system circuit. The engine, as a rule, is asynchronous, with a squirrel-cage rotor, which ensures simplicity of design and the absence of sparking elements.
The key characteristic is the cooling capacity, which varies depending on the model of the refrigerator. For small single-chamber units, motors of lower power are used, while for three-chamber models Pozis RK-139 or RSh-409 more powerful versions are required. Refrigerantused in the system also affects the type of compressor: old models worked on R12 freon, new ones - on environmentally friendly R600a.
An important element is the starting system. In most cases, a start-protection relay is used, which supplies a pulse to the starting winding and turns it off after the rotor accelerates. In more modern and expensive models, it may be found inverter control, although for the brand Pozis this is still the exception rather than the rule.
⚠️ Attention: An attempt to replace a compressor running on R600a freon with an analogue running R134a or R12 without a complete rework of the system and oil change is strictly prohibited. This will lead to an explosive situation or failure of the new motor.
Overall dimensions also matter. The standard height and distance between the fastening legs allow replacement without welding, however, in rare cases, adjustment of copper tubes may be required. Vibration during operation this is a normal phenomenon, but it should be uniform and not cause rattling of the refrigerator body.
Why is it important to know the type refrigerant?
The type of refrigerant determines the chemical composition of the oil circulating in the system along with the gas. Using the wrong oil (for example, mineral instead of synthetic for R600a) will lead to the formation of plugs and coking of the capillary tube.

Typical faults and their diagnosis
Despite for reliability, compressors in refrigerators Pozis are not insured against breakdowns. The most common problem is the failure of the start relay. In this case, the engine hums and tries to start, but after a few seconds a click is heard and it goes silent. This is a defensive reaction to the inability to turn the rotor.
A more serious situation is an interturn short circuit in the stator windings. The engine may hum, get warm, knock out the automatic switch in the dashboard, or simply be silent. You can check this using a multimeter by measuring winding resistance. If the resistance tends to zero or infinity, the motor requires replacement.
- 🔊 Knock and clanging - indicate breakdown of the crankshaft liners or piston group, often due to dry operation or prolonged inactivity.
- 🔥 Overheating of the housing —may indicate a loss of freon (the motor runs without stopping) or a clogged capillary system.
- ⚡ Knocking out plugs is a clear sign of a short circuit inside the electrical part of the engine.
Sometimes users confuse a compressor malfunction with thermostat problems. If the motor does not turn on at all, but starts when the contacts of the thermostat are closed, the problem is in the temperature sensor, not in the engine. Diagnostics must be comprehensive.

Replacement and extension of service life
Replacing a compressor in a refrigerator Pozis is a labor-intensive process that requires a vacuum pump, a pressure gauge station and skills in soldering copper pipes. Independent replacement without equipment is impossible, since the system must be perfectly sealed and free of moisture and air.
To extend the life of a new or existing compressor, provide it with the correct operating conditions. Ventilation is a key factor. Do not move the refrigerator close to the wall, leave a gap to remove heat from the condenser. Overheating of the motor is the main reason for its premature death.
Also avoid frequent switching on and off. After defrosting or transporting, let the refrigerator sit for several hours before turning it on to allow the oil to drain into the compressor crankcase. A sharp start without oil is guaranteed to lead to scuffing and breakdown.
Regularly clean the rear grille of dust. The dust “shell” acts as a heat insulator, forcing the compressor to work longer and harder to achieve the set temperature. Simple vacuuming every six months can add several years of life to the equipment.
Is it possible to put a compressor from another refrigerator on Pozis?
Yes, it is possible if the overall dimensions (distance between the legs), power and type of refrigerant match. Most often, motors from Atlant or Biryusa are suitable. However, it may be necessary to replace the start relay and filter-drier, as well as re-soldering the tubes.
Why does the compressor in the Pozis refrigerator get very hot?
Heating up to 70-90 degrees for the upper part of the case is normal in operating mode. If the temperature is higher, or it’s so hot that you can’t touch it, this may indicate a freon leak, a clogged system, or a malfunction of the thermostat, which is why the motor runs without interruption.
How long does a Pozis compressor last on average?
If operating conditions are observed and the network voltage is stable, the service life of a high-quality compressor (for example, Atlant) is 10-15 years or more. Chinese analogues may fail earlier, after 5-7 years of active operation.
